Bhubaneswar: Even as more than 200 daily COVID-19 positive cases were reported in Odisha for second consecutive day on Friday, the recoveries from the disease continued to remain below 100.
While 73 patients recovered from COVID-19 on Friday, their number were 72 and 71 on Thursday and Wednesday respectively.
Of the day’s recoveries, 15 are from Nuapada district, 7 each from Bargarh, Khurda and Sundargarh, 6 from Balasore and 5 each from Cuttack and Jajpur, according to Health and Family Welfare department.
The recoveries from other districts are as follow:
3 each from Dhenkanal, Mayurbhanj and Nabarangpur
2 each from Angul, Deogarh, Jagatsinghpur and Kendrapada
1 each from Jharsuguda and Rayagada
2 from State Pool
The total recovered cases in Odisha now stand at 3,36,482 against positive tally of 339694 with 234 new cases reported in the last 24 hours.
